Severe weather continues to batter NZ as storm moves east
Reading Time: 2 minutes A powerful Tasman Sea storm is continuing to lash much of the country, bringing heavy rain, strong winds and snow as it tracks east across New Zealand. MetService said the system will move off the South Island early Tuesday, but not before dumping more rain and snow – and sending gale-force winds through several regions.
